inirty tnousand lespedeza bicolor'plants were received in Culpeper Tuesday for distribution to farmer in that county and in Rappahannock. The bi-cok>r plants are planted as woodland borders adjacent to cropland to provide wildlife food ■ and cover. Any farmer in the Culpeper soil conservation district who has developed a complete soil and water conservation plan for his farm in po-operation with the district is eligible to receive an allotment of plants.

Farmers in .Rappahannock who will establish borders of bi-color lespedeza include: A. C. Hensley, Castleton; W. H. Cannon, Castleton; Wr* R. Williamson, Woodville; Dick Latham, Ben Venue; W. B. Dolph, Washington; and Col. R. M. Munro, Laurel Mills.

The plants are made available to the soil conservation district through a co-operative plan with the Commission of Game and Inland Fisheries in Virginia. The local gair^e wardens will assist Soil Conservation Service technicians in distributing plants to the various farms and ini working

with farmers in proper^ establishing their borders.

For a numbelr of years the Commission of Game' and Inland Fisheries has been stocking quail to increase the population. However, through experimental evidence they now find that this ■method is not satisfactory as the quail that are turned loose do not survive. It appears that the best method is to provide adequate food plots to tide them over the severe winter months. Bi-color lespedeza holds seed all winter, thereby allowing the birds to feed during the time the ground is covered with snow.
